NCERT Solutions for Class 9 English Main Course Book Unit 2 Adventure Chapter 3 Ordeal in the Ocean Summary of the extract: ‘Ordeal in the Ocean’ is the story of Slava Kurilov, a Russian who faced a remarkable trial by water. While he was on a routine diving, some accident happened. He was left very far from the sea liner he came in. He struggled to stay alive for three nights by keeping him and his courage afloat. Once he was almost near the land but because of one wrong decision he was swept away from it. He was about to surrender to fate but the noise from the breaking waves motivated him to make a last attempt towards the land. He was helped by some huge waves and finally could reach land. This story is about fear and joy of fighting with imminent death.

Question Now that you have seen some techniques for creating vivid images with language, try to compose a poem or write a short descriptive paragraph using similes and colourful expressions. Work in pairs if you prefer. Then read it out to the class. Choose one of these themes: waves, stars and moon, rocks, sunset or sunrise. Consider the following for your chosen theme: • What does it look like? • What does it feel like? • What does it sound like? • How does it move? • Where do we see it? • When do we see it? Answer: We were sitting atop the famous hillock of the city to have an ideal view of the setting sun in the backdrop of the Kanha lake. It was around 6:30 pm. The sun was turning into a pale fireball. Then it turned bright orange and a little bit oval. The horizontal sky was coloured in different hues of the rainbow. It seemed as if the nature was making a masterpiece on the largest canvas available. Birds flying towards their nest created the perfect dramatic effect as if they were celebrating the march of sun in chorus. Finally, everything became much darker and a faint glimmer of dark orange colour was visible in the far western sky.
